Badagakajekar

Badagakajekar is a village located in Bantval taluka of Dakshina Kannada district in Karnataka,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Bantval (tehsildar office) and 47km away from district headquarter Mangalore. As per 2009 stats, Badakajekaru is the gram panchayat of Badagakajekar village.

About Badagakajekar

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Badagakajekar is 617550. The village spans a total geographical area of 749.74 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 574233. Bantval is nearest town to Badagakajekar village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Badagakajekar

Below is a concise population overview of Badagakajekar as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 2,919 1,411 1,508
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 341 167 174
Scheduled Castes (SC) 229 112 117
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 116 52 64
Literate Population 2,102 1,104 998
Illiterate Population 817 307 510

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Badagakajekar village:

  • The total population of Badagakajekar village is around 2,919, including approximately 1,411 males and 1,508 females, with a sex ratio of 1068 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 341 children aged 0–6 years in Badagakajekar village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Badagakajekar village has 229 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 116 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Badagakajekar village is about 72.01%, with male literacy at 78.24% and female literacy at 66.18%.
  • There are around 593 households in Badagakajekar village.

Connectivity of Badagakajekar

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Badagakajekar. As per the 2011 stats, Badagakajekar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
